HAILIE DEEGAN Conquers First IndyCar Race Despite Physical Challenges

GRRL! SUMMARY:
- HAILIE DEEGAN made her IndyCar debut at St. Petersburg after a challenging transition from NASCAR, where her 2024 Xfinity season yielded zero top-tens across 17 starts. The 23-year-old admitted feeling “so out of place” and “jittery” heading into her first qualifying session, starting from the back of the grid after struggling in practice sessions.
- Despite the steep learning curve from stock cars to open-wheel precision racing, DEEGAN delivered on her primary goal of survival and progress. She navigated the chaos-filled 45-lap race cleanly, avoiding multiple crashes that claimed other competitors while making strategic on-track passes to gain positions throughout the event.
- The physical demands hit hard – DEEGAN finished 14th on the lead lap but emerged with a visibly swollen right forearm from wrestling an IndyCar without power steering for the first time. She called it “by far the hardest form of racing I’ve ever been a part of” and emphasized the need for increased gym time to handle the physical challenges ahead.
